Part-Time Special Education Teacher
- Amergis (Annapolis, MD)
-
Position Title: Special Education Teacher (Part-Time)
Start Date: ASAP
Duration: Through July 31, 2026
Estimated Weekly Hours: 17.5 hours
Position Overview:
We are seeking three dedicated Part-Time Special Education Teachers to join our team. Under the guidance of the Special Education Program Administrator, you will provide high-quality services to students in grades K–12. This role emphasizes collaboration with general education staff to support student success through specialized instruction, tutoring, and consultation.
Schedule:
+ Afternoon Hours: 4:00 PM – 6:00 PM
+ Weekly Commitment: 10–20 hours (10–15 face-to-face hours + 1 hour/day for IEP planning)
+ IEP Meetings: May be conducted virtually; assessments must be in person
+ Optional Saturday Hours
Qualifications:
+ Bachelor’s Degree from an accredited university (preferred)
+ Valid Maryland Teaching License (no conditional or provisional licenses)
+ Certification Types (preferred):
+ Standard Elementary Teaching
+ Standard Secondary Teaching
+ Standard Special Teaching
+ Endorsement: Learning Behavior Specialist (LBS1) preferred
+ Minimum 1 year of teaching experience (preferred)
+ Must meet all federal, state, and local requirements
+ Age 18+
+ Additional Requirements:
+ Current CPR certification (if applicable)
+ TB questionnaire, PPD or chest x-ray (if applicable)
+ Current health certificate (as required)
+ MD 486, CPS, FP, MSDE credentialing
Job Duties:
+ Conduct early childhood assessments to determine special education eligibility
+ Administer the PATEL Mental Inventory
+ Collaborate with up to 5 professionals during assessments (typically 2–3), plus family and child
+ Work with children ages 3–5
+ Use MD Relay online for EMR/charting
+ Maintain a 1:1 student ratio
